Delaware County G.A.R. Posts
-
# 128 - Deposit - Post active in 1872.

- # 132 - Franklin - Chartered Nov. 22, 1879.
1st Lt. Franklin T. Hine, Co. I, 144th NYSV. Born in Meredith, NY; farmer;
joined at Meredith Aug. 1862 as Sgt., Co. C, age 32; promoted to 1st Sgt. March
1863; to 1st Lt., Co. I, Nov. 25, 1864; wounded in left leg Nov. 30, 1864 at
Honey Hill, SC; died Dec. 20, 1864 after his leg was amputated at Beaufort, SC,
hospital; left a wife and two minor children; body was sent to friends for
burial in Franklin, NY.
- # 142 - Delhi - Chartered March 11, 1880.
Lt. Col. Theophilus H. England, 89th NYSV. Born in Dutchess County, NY;
parents from England; joined at Delhi as captain Sept. 1861, age 24; promoted
to Lt. Col. Feb. 1863; KIA June 16, 1864 at Petersburg, VA; "Colonel England
was killed on the battlefield after the enemy had been driven from the field
but whether killed by sharpshooter or random shot was not known;" buried in
Delhi Cemetery.
- # 177 - Sidney - Chartered July 26, 1880.
1st Lt. Charles S. Bradford, Co. A, 144th NYSV. Born in Delaware County;
student, age 20; joined at Sidney Aug. 1862 as 1st Sgt., Co. I; rose to 1st
Lt., Co. A, by May 12, 1864; mustered out with regiment June 1865.
- # 180 - Masonville - Chartered Aug. 28, 1880.
Corporal Wilson J. Wells, Co. B, 144th NYSV. Born 1846 in Masonville; farmer;
joined May 1862 as private; promoted to corporal Oct. 1, 1864; wounded Nov. 30,
1864 at Honey Hill, SC; died of wounds Dec. 2, 1864 at US General Hospital,
Hilton Head, SC.
- # 209 - Walton - Chartered April 20, 1881, incorporated April 5,
1887, disbanded Oct. 16, 1952.
Private Benjamin F. Martin, Co. D, 44th NYSV. Born in Walton Feb. 22, 1838;
joined Sept. 1862; local story says he was a bugler; killed by a shell
explosion June 27, 1862 at Gaines Mill, VA; buried there.
- # 221 - Andes - Chartered July 4, 1881.
Private Peter Fletcher and Private Robert S. Fletcher, Co. E, 144th NYSV.
- Private Robert S. Fletcher. Born in Andes, NY; oldest son of farm
family with nine children; joined at Delhi Aug. 16, 1862, age 21; appointed
corporal May 1864; mustered out June 1865.
- Private Peter Fletcher. Born in Andes, NY; joined Jan. 15, 1864 at Andes,
age 19; died of typhoid fever July 26, 1864 at General Hospital, Hilton Head,
SC.
- # 244 - Arena - Nov. 3, 1881 to 1916.
Corporal James C. Elliot, Co. G, 144th NYSV. Joined Aug. 1862 at Middletown,
age 20; promoted to corporal Feb. 1863; KIA Nov. 30, 1864 at Honey Hill, SC.

- # 477 - Stamford - April 28, 1888
to 1922.
Major General
John A. Logan. Born in 1826 in southern Illinois; lawyer;
Mexican War veteran; Democratic politician; commissioned Brigadier General
March 1862 and Major General Nov. 1862; succeeded McPherson Commander of the
Army of the Tennessee; resigned Aug. 1865 and reentered politics as a
Republican; elected national commander of the G.A.R. at its second, third and
fourth conventions (1868-70); Memorial Day to be celebrated on May 30 was first
instituted by a famous order from Logan to the GAR; died 1886 in Washington, DC
while a member of the Senate; buried at the Soldiers Home National Cemetery.
- # 483 - Hancock - May 15, 1884 to 1923.
Private John Plasket, Co. C, 72d NYSV. Born in Northumberland, England; not
married; joined 72d NYSV June 1861 as a private in Co. I as representative
recruit, age 20; WIA July 1, 1862 at Malvern Hill, VA;reenlisted Dec. 1863;
transferred June 1864 to Co. A, 120th NYSV; wounded Sept. 10, 1864 while on
picket duty at Petersburg, VA; county records say, "wounded in the head, lost
his speech;" 120th NYSV regimental lists him as "Plascot;" the 120th Reg.
history and the NYS AGO roster say he was transferred to the 73d NYSV June 1,
1865 but the 73d's roster does not list him.
- # 512 - Sidney Centre - Chartered June 26, 1894.
1st Lt. George N. Redfield, Co. H, 126th NYSV. Joined the 126th in Geneva as
1st Lt. Aug. 1862, age 26; surrendered and paroled with regiment at Harpers
Ferry; died of disease Nov. 9, 1862 at Chicago, IL.
- # 512 - Davenport - Chartered July 3, 1897.
1st Lt. Nathaniel H. Hebbard, Co. D, 144th NYSV. Born in 1834 in Schoharie
County; farmer; "entered service as a representative recruit" Aug. 1862 at
Davenport as Sgt., Co. I, age 28; promoted to 1st Sgt., then to 2d Lt. March 6,
1864; rose to 1st Lt., Co. D by May 12, 1864; mustered out with regiment June
1865.
- # 612 - Hamden - Chartered May 12, 1889.
Assistant Surgeon William M. Bryce, 144th NYSV. Born in Scotland; joined at
Delhi Sept. 1862 as first assistant surgeon, age 27; mother was a widow, age
65, with three daughters living at home; served until unit's discharge in June
1865; died in 1867 in Hamden; never married; post named in memoriam.
